#66ef9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66ef9c is composed of 40% red, 93.7%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 143.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 66.9%. #66ef9c color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#00df39.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#66ef9c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010703 is the darkest color, while #f4f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#66ef9c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7aeaa is the less saturated color, while #59fc99 is the most saturated one.
